Output 66d422e066a551931f516f20743aa08cda5da27533383a9980f48a521cf45f00:1

value
859
script pubkey
OP_0 OP_PUSHBYTES_20 7e3c9ba6d184e21b6340042e466fda609039ce62
address
tb1q0c7fhfk3sn3pkc6qqshyvm76vzgrnnnzs7963j
transaction
66d422e066a551931f516f20743aa08cda5da27533383a9980f48a521cf45f00